How they compare
Serbia currently reports 320 against 300 in Cape Verde, a difference of 20.
That makes Serbia's figure about 1.1 times Cape Verde's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 8 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Cape Verde ahead.
Cape Verde ranks 57th and Serbia ranks 55th of 177 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Cape Verde averaged higher in 1 and Serbia in 2.
